(1A)

A Consultant Quantity Surveyor shall be entitled to use the abbreviation “CQS” after his name.

(1B)

A Professional Quantity Surveyor shall be entitled to use the abbreviation “PQS” after his name.

(1C)

A Consultant Quantity Surveyor or Professional Quantity

Surveyor shall be entitled to use the abbreviation “Sr” before his name if the Consultant Quantity Surveyor or Professional Quantity

Surveyor is a member of the Royal Institution of Surveyors,

Malaysia.

(2)

Notwithstanding subsection (1), a Consultant Quantity

Surveyor or Professional Quantity Surveyor may subject to section 8

with the written approval of the Board take up employment as a

Quantity Surveyor.
